Complete cotton

Whether involved in growing, spinning or trading cotton, 'Complete Cotton' is a fantastic opportunity for individuals from the cotton community, or those new to the industry, to gain an insight into every aspect of the raw cotton trade.


What is Complete Cotton?

Complete Cotton is a 10 day training programme that focuses on key areas of the raw cotton trade - from growing cotton to spinning it and everything else in between. It provides a unique opportunity to learn about the cotton industry from some of the world's leading professionals.


Who should attend?

Complete Cotton is aimed at individuals of all ages from within the cotton community - including cotton producers, ginners, exporters, merchants, agents, importers, spinners and other allied trades.


What is included in the programme?

Complete Cotton incorporates 18 training modules - all delivered by industry experts. Each module is designed to be interactive, providing you with practical experience and an opportunity to share best practice with the presenters and other delegates.

The modules include: Cotton Production and Ginning; Creating a Cotton Contract; Banking and Finance; World Cotton Markets; Global Trading (China, India and the US); Futures and Options; Risk Management; Logistics and Control; Cotton Spinning; Retail Perspective; Quality Testing and Arbitration; History of Cotton and Liverpool; Role of the ICA; Social activities.

When and where is Complete Cotton taking place?

Complete Cotton takes place every year. The 2012 course has already taken place. It ran from 23 April to 2 May 2012 at the Liverpool Marriott Hotel, UK.

What is the cost?

For ICA members or employees of firms registered with the ICA the cost is GBP £2,500 (+VAT). For non-members the cost is GBP £3,000 (+VAT). This price includes your training and training materials; the cost of accommodation on a bed and breakfast basis for the duration of the training; lunch and refreshments on working days; the cost of visits and transport between events during the training programme. For delegates who do not require accommodation, the cost will be reduced by GBP £980.
